Sounds like you're doing well. I like the variety of your training.
Here's an example of one of my week's training:
Mon - Weights: chest/shoulders (1 hour)
Tues- cardio bike (20 mins)
Wed- Weights: Legs (1 hour)
Thurs - cardio (20 mins)
Fri - Weights: Back/shoulders/arms (1 hr)
Saturday - tennis (90 mins)
Sunday - rest day
